Key Highlights

  • Topical administration of JGRi1 peptide shows retinal accumulation and neuroprotection
  • Targets a non-canonical presynaptic-induced glutamate spillover mechanism
  • Demonstrated efficacy in preserving retinal ganglion cell survival in animal models
  • Reduces apoptosis and glutamate levels while modulating JNK2/STX1A interaction
  • Potential implications for treating glaucoma and other retinal neurodegenerative diseases
